Chapter 507 Big and Thick Golden Legs

Chapter 507 Glistening Thick Legs

At that time, facing the tearful Guo Fu, Du Weiguo had a cold face, a cold tone, and reprimanded him unceremoniously:

"Sweat more during training and bleed less during battle! Your fighting skills are not good at all now. If you follow me, you will only be held back. Train well at home and I will test you when you come back!"

Guo Fu wiped her tears stubbornly, pursed her lips, and said nothing, but her eyes shone with an indescribable light.

To be honest, the Magic City is actually not too far from the Forty-Nine City.

But after all, the two cities span two major rivers, the Yangtze River and the Yellow River, and in this era, the speed of trains is really extremely limited.

Du Weiguo and Lao Lei rode in a two-person soft sleeper carriage, while Tang Ahong, Hanwen, Ouyang Ming, and Gou Shengzi took ordinary hard seats.

The other field brothers of the Hell Team, together with Du Weiguo's four beloved Mongolian dogs, rode in a simply modified freight car.

The reason for this arrangement is not entirely to take care of these big dogs, but also because the members of the Yama team are fully armed.

Their weapons and equipment, even the bullets, were tailor-made by Du Weiguo at a huge price, and they could not be replaced at will.

Therefore, Hu Fei, who has great supernatural powers, was forced by King Du Yama to have no choice but to bite the bullet and look livid.

After a lot of effort, Baali relied on Boss Tie to add a separate freight carriage for them.

In other words, in fact, when the field team of Branch 5 is performing tasks, driving is the most appropriate choice.

But the current road conditions in China are really difficult to describe. To put it another way, driving from Sijiucheng to Shanghai is a fool’s dream!

Although it is not far from Sijiu City to the Magic City, it still has to pass through states and provinces and cross two huge rivers, which is a long way.

Not to mention the current situation, even in the 1980s or even the 1990s, the road will still be difficult and there will be no hope at all!

In the dead of night, the train had rumbled across the Yellow River and entered the border of Hebei Province in the Central Plains.

Du Weiguo gently opened the door of the soft sleeper compartment and walked silently into the corridor of the compartment. He was so preoccupied at this time that he had no intention of sleeping.

Sitting on a bench in the corridor, Du Weiguo lit a cigarette casually, watching the scenery flying by outside the car window, his thoughts drifting away like the wind.

He exhaled a puff of smoke irritably, tapped the side table with his fingers, and fell into deep thought.

This time, the reason why Du Weiguo rushed to the magical capital in such a hurry to investigate this strange disappearance of a young woman was actually to avoid trouble.

On the one hand, it's because this case in Shanghai is really difficult, it's a big fuss, and it's in full swing, and there's also a very important point.

The current situation is quite unfavorable to Du Weiguo. To sum up the current situation, he cannot continue to gain a foothold in Sijiu City.

The situation he created in Hong Kong Island this time was as big as a riot in heaven, with clouds and rains turning upside down, and his killing and killing decisions seemed to be brilliant, but in fact they violated a big taboo.

Especially before Du Weiguo left the island at the end, in order to help Molan and the others eliminate potential threats and eliminate future troubles, he was even more ruthless and did things without taboos.

Don’t think that there is currently no communication between Hong Kong Island and the mainland. In fact, this is not the case. All aspects on Hong Kong Island are inextricably linked to the mainland.

What Du Weiguo did in Xiangjiang inevitably touched some people's taboos, or spoiled someone's cake.

News from Xiangjiang has recently reached Sijiucheng through various channels, and the result is very unexpected.

Du Weiguo has already felt the huge malice and pressure coming towards him. He may not have offended just one or two people this time.

Coupled with the previous case in Jinmen City and his violent behavior in the previous stage, he has already attracted a lot of criticism and criticism.

So now King Du Yan and his five places look majestic and decorated with flowers, burning oil and fire, but in fact they are already walking on the edge of the cliff.

It may be a bit exaggerated to say that the situation is critical, but the situation is definitely not optimistic.

Especially next year, when the situation changes, Du Weiguo cannot predict what kind of waves he will face!

Moreover, the location of this mission was the magical city of Shanghai. For Du Weiguo, this was clearly like jumping from one hell of a fire pit to another!

Hu Fei, this old thief, is really not a son of a man!

If Sijiu City is the political and cultural center of China, then Shanghai City is the well-deserved economic center, and it is also the throat of the storm.

When he was handling cases in Jinmen City before, Du Weiguo and the others could clearly feel the so-called local resistance.

So this time, Du Weiguo’s job as an imperial envoy to Shanghai might not be very easy!

Alas, Du Weiguo dusted off his cigarette and couldn't help but sigh. It's really a wolf in front and a tiger in the back. The horse is too high and the stirrups are short. It's a dilemma!

Lao Lei actually woke up. He saw through the crack in the door that Du Weiguo was smoking and worrying in the corridor of the carriage. As the cigarette butt flickered, the expression on Du Weiguo's face flickered.

Lao Lei had a clear mind and thought about it secretly. He knew the boss's troubles very clearly, but he could not do anything about it even though others kept silent about it.

Forget it, there must be a road before the car reaches the mountain. Let the boss figure it out for himself. Lao Lei turned over, covered himself with quilt, and fell asleep.

Three days later, at 10 o'clock in the morning, Du Weiguo and all five members of the team finally arrived at the Shanghai Railway Station after a bumpy journey.

When all the passengers on the train and at the station had left, the heavily armed members of the Yama team and four large dogs that had been suffocated for a long time walked out of the truck compartment.

The person in charge of greeting me at the train station today was a deputy director in charge of criminal investigation from the Shanghai City Bureau. His surname was Shao, and his name was Shao Jiangang.

He is also the commander-in-chief of this task force, while Du Weiguo is the deputy commander-in-chief and first person in charge of investigation.

Director Shao is a middle-aged man of about 45 years old, tall and burly, with a straight nose, thick eyebrows and big eyes, and a majestic appearance. His accent has a strong Lu Province accent.

He stretched out his extremely powerful hand, shook it tightly with Du Weiguo, and said with a cheerful smile:

"Prince Du Yan of Forty-Nine City, my old Shao is like thunder, and I have long admired my name! I am Shao Jiangang, deputy director of the Municipal Bureau of Criminal Investigation, welcome!"

This Director Shao is an outspoken person with a cheerful personality, but he is also a serious T-level boss.

Du Weiguo, a true leader of one party, did not dare to make any mistakes, so he quickly said in a humble tone:

"Director Shao, please don't be rude to me. I have an unworthy nickname, but I will never dare to make a fool of myself in front of you!"

Hahaha!

Director Shao was immediately amused by him and laughed heartily. He patted his shoulder affectionately and introduced him to a capable middle-aged man who had been following him:

"Wei Guo, this is Director Liu Jianjun of our Municipal Bureau's Special Service Division. He is also a direct subordinate of your Hu Division and the deputy leader of our task force this time."

"Chu Liu, please take care of me!"

Du Weiguo quickly took the initiative to shake hands and say hello. Liu Jianjun was a tall, thin man with a serious smile and a strict character, but his eyes were clear and firm, and he had no ill intentions towards him.

"Director Du, I have long admired my name. In this case, you are the leader and I am the assistant. We will cooperate sincerely and strive to solve the case as soon as possible!"

As soon as he heard this and saw the look in his eyes, Du Weiguo felt a lot more relieved. He was most afraid of the trick of pretending and submissiveness.

At this time, Director Shao glanced at the energetic Yama team and the four majestic Mongolian mastiffs, and his tone was full of admiration:

"Du Weiguo, this is your team of the King of Hell, right? As expected, everyone is as energetic as a dragon and a tiger. There really are no weak soldiers under a strong general!

Hu Fei, a slick old man with no three-level bones, has boasted to me more than once. You, King Du Yan, and your team of King of Hell, I, Old Shao, have been coveting for a long time!"

Upon hearing this, Du Weiguo immediately raised his eyebrows and said, "Hey, it seems that Director Shao and Hu Si are quite related?"

"Bureau Shao, are you familiar with our Director Hu?"

Director Shao glanced at him thoughtfully, patted his shoulder affectionately again, and said with a hearty smile:

"Hu Fei, that stinky scoundrel, back then, we both joined the army together from the same town, and were later assigned to a company, a platoon, and a squad, and then later to a battalion, a regiment, and a division!

We were comrades who lived and died together for 13 years. Later, I was injured during the Cross-River Battle and stayed in Jiangsu Province to recuperate, and then later transferred to work in Shanghai."

Good guy, when he heard this, Du Weiguo immediately felt confident. This Shao Bureau is Hu Fei's fellow villager, and he has been an old comrade who has carried guns together for many years. This relationship is naturally very powerful!

A feeling of gratitude suddenly arose spontaneously. It should not be said, but Hu Fei, an old thief, really did his best for him this time. On the surface, he was unsmiling, but in fact, he took care of him sincerely.

And whether he, Du Weiguo, wants to admit it or not, he is now Hu Fei's facade and ace, and there is even a faint tendency to replace Guo Hanhong and become Hu Fei's number one.

In Shanghai, with a well-informed boss like Shao Ju supporting him, Du Weiguo suddenly felt that his back was much stronger.

"Director Shao, it turns out that you and Hu Si are life-and-death friends! Then I have found an organization in Shanghai. Leader, I will rely on you to protect me from now on!"

Hahaha!

"It's easy to talk, Xiao Du. In one sentence, when you arrive in Shanghai, you will feel like you are at home. I, Old Shao, will definitely protect you. I am much more righteous than that stinky gangster Hu Fei!"

Director Shao was so steadfast in his vows and so enthusiastic that Du Weiguo also felt very happy at this time, and the gloom that had accumulated in his heart before was swept away.

With Shao Bureau's strong support and such thick golden legs, Du Weiguo naturally no longer worries about the so-called local resistance.

Without the constraints of these messy things, no matter what the case is, even if it is a mountain of swords and a sea of ​​​​fire, he, King Du Yan, and his elite tiger soldiers will naturally be fearless.
